Global Uranium and Enrichment Limited (ASX: GUE) has announced exceptional results from its fourth round of drilling at the Pine Ridge Uranium Project in Wyoming's prestigious Powder River Basin. The company continues to demonstrate the robust development potential of this flagship asset through a comprehensive 114-hole drilling programme totalling 38,000 metres (125,000 feet).
The standout result came from hole PR25-093, which intersected 2.6m at 0.101% U₃O₈ (1,010 ppm) from 257.6m depth, including a high-grade section of 2.0m at 0.124% U₃O₈ (1,240 ppm). This represents one of the strongest intercepts to date and reinforces the quality of uranium mineralisation across the property.
The latest batch of 45 holes from the Pine Ridge drilling programme has returned multiple significant uranium intercepts across two distinct sandstone horizons within the Tertiary Fort Union Formation. Global Uranium Pine Ridge drilling results indicate uranium mineralisation hosted in at least two major sandstone units at depths of 200-300 metres and 335-400 metres. Crucially, these units appear geologically and hydrologically isolated, making them ideal candidates for In-Situ Recovery (ISR) development—the preferred extraction method for sandstone-hosted uranium deposits.

Roll front uranium deposits represent one of the most economically viable forms of uranium mineralisation, particularly suited to low-cost ISR extraction methods. These deposits form when uranium-bearing groundwater encounters a chemical boundary (redox front) where oxidising conditions meet reducing conditions.
Roll front deposits form over geological time when uranium dissolved in groundwater precipitates at chemical boundaries within sandstone formations. The uranium concentrates where the chemistry changes from oxygen-rich to oxygen-poor environments, creating curved, roll-shaped zones of mineralisation.

Pine Ridge benefits from an exceptional location in Wyoming's Powder River Basin, surrounded by established uranium operations and infrastructure. The project sits just 15 kilometres from Cameco's Smith Ranch Mill, which boasts a licensed capacity of 5.5 million pounds U₃O₈ annually—one of the largest uranium production facilities in the United States.

With the completion of 114 holes totalling 38,000 metres, Global Uranium has now accumulated one of the most comprehensive modern datasets for the Pine Ridge Project. Combined with historical drilling totalling over 1,200 holes, the company has identified more than 140 miles of redox fronts across the property.

The 2025 drilling programme utilised truck-mounted mud rotary equipment with holes drilled vertically at 5-5/8 inch diameter. All holes were logged using calibrated downhole gamma sondes to measure natural gamma emission from rock formations, producing equivalent uranium grades (eU₃O₈). This represents the industry-standard method for evaluating sandstone-hosted uranium mineralisation.

Global Uranium and Enrichment Limited (ASX: GUE) is developing a portfolio of advanced uranium assets across the United States and Canada, with additional exposure to uranium enrichment technology through its investment in Ubaryon. The company's flagship Pine Ridge Project joins a portfolio that includes the Tallahassee Project (52.2 million pounds U₃O₈ resource) and strategic Athabasca Basin exploration assets.
